Executive Summary
On September 18, 2026, Constellation Brands, Inc. (NYSE: STZ) entered into a Term Loan Credit Agreement with Manufacturers and Traders Trust Company, acting as administrative agent, and participating lenders. The agreement establishes a delayed draw term loan facility for an aggregate principal amount of up to $300 million.
Key Terms of the Credit Agreement
- Facility Size & Structure: Up to $300 million aggregate principal amount available in up to two draws.
- Commitment Period: Commitments terminate on the earliest of (i) full drawing or termination, (ii) funding of the second draw, or (iii) June 18, 2027.
- Maturity: Two years from the initial borrowing date, if any.
- Pricing:
- Term SOFR Loans: SOFR plus a margin ranging between 0.700% and 1.100% per annum, tiered based on S&P and Moody's credit ratings.
- Base Rate Loans: Base Rate plus a margin between 0.000% and 0.100% per annum based on credit ratings.
- Ticking Fee: 0.075% per annum on unused commitments, commencing 30 days after the Effective Date.
- Use of Proceeds: General corporate purposes, including refinancing or repayment of existing indebtedness.
Financial Covenants
The Credit Agreement aligns with Constellation Brands' existing Eleventh Amended and Restated Revolving Credit Agreement:
- Interest Coverage Ratio: Minimum Consolidated Interest Coverage Ratio of 2.50:1.00 as of the end of each fiscal quarter.
- Net Leverage Ratio: Maximum Consolidated Net Leverage Ratio of 4.00:1.00 (allowing netting of up to $750 million in unrestricted cash and cash equivalents), with a temporary step-up to 4.50:1.00 for four fiscal quarters following a Material Acquisition.
Market Impact & Significance
The $300 million delayed draw term loan facility provides flexible short-to-medium-term liquidity for general corporate requirements and debt management. Given the facility size relative to Constellation's overall balance sheet and enterprise value, this is considered a standard liquidity management action with Low trading significance.
